블로그 업데이트 - 태그 기능 추가
•
2 min read
블로그 글이 점점 쌓이다 보니 원하는 글을 찾기가 어려워졌다. 처음에는 검색 기능을 추가할까 고민했지만, 너무 복잡해질 것 같아 태그 기능을 도입했다.
구현한 기능
- 태그 클릭 시 해당 태그가 포함된 글 목록을 표시
- 태그가 많을 경우 좌우 스크롤을 통해 탐색 가능
개발 중 발견한 문제점과 해결 방법
- 스크롤이 항상 노출되면 시각적으로 거슬림
→ 마우스 오버 시에만 스크롤이 보이도록 수정 - 선택한 태그가 화면에서 사라져 필터링된 걸 인지하기 어려움
→ 선택된 태그를 맨 앞으로 이동하여 항상 보이도록 개선 - 글 미리 보기(post preview)에서 태그가 많을 경우 UI가 깨짐
→ 태그를 최대 3개까지만 표시하고, 초과된 태그는+n
형식으로 축약
개발하면서 UI를 여러 차례 수정했고, 예상치 못한 부분에서 고민이 많았다. 앞으로 태그 개수가 과도하게 많아져 스크롤 방식으로 감당하기 어려워지면, 태그 클라우드를 도입하거나 카테고리 기능을 추가하는 방안을 고려해볼 예정이다.